Recomposing Vivaldi and Revisiting Beethoven! – May 3rd
Knight Concert Hall Adrienne Arsht Center 6:00pm
Beethoven - Incidental Music to Egmont
Richter - Four Seasons Recomposed (South Florida Premiere)
Beethoven - Symphony Nº5 in C minor
Oriana Gutierrez - Soprano
Roberto Escobar - Narrator
Francisco Fullana - Violin
Eduardo Marturet – Conductor

The Miami Symphony Orchestra (MISO), now in its historic 31st season, is Miami's hometown professional symphony and a valuable contributor to Miami's cultural fabric. With 80 professional musicians selected from around the world, MISO represents the exceptional talent and diversity that mirrors South Florida's international and multicultural richness. The 2019/2020 season celebrating the 250th Birthday of Ludwing Van Beethoven, will be filled with national and world premiere pieces as well as wonderfull classical and crossover music selection, looking forward to pleasing MISO's devoted audience and new concertgoers.
